Yamal Shines as Barcelona End Albacete’s Dream Run to Reach Copa del Rey Semi-Finals

Teenager Lamine Yamal and loanee Marcus Rashford played key roles as holders Barcelona edged past Albacete to book a place in the semi-finals of the Copa del Rey.

Yamal opened the scoring in the 39th minute, netting his first goal of this season’s competition to give Barcelona control of the tie. The 18-year-old showed composure beyond his years, taking just one touch to curl the ball beyond goalkeeper Raul Lizoain after Barcelona won possession high up the pitch.

The visitors doubled their advantage 11 minutes after the restart when defender Ronald Araujo powered home a header from a Rashford corner. Although Javi Moreno pulled one back late on for the hosts, Barcelona held firm to end Albacete’s impressive run.

It was the first competitive meeting between the two sides since 2005, and Barcelona, led by head coach Hansi Flick, started on the front foot. In the eighth minute, Rashford fired wide after a clever pass from Dani Olmo, setting the tone for a dominant display in possession.

Despite controlling the ball, the La Liga leaders struggled to create clear chances until Yamal’s breakthrough. The move began with Rashford and Frenkie de Jong pressing high, forcing an error that allowed the teenager to strike for his 14th goal of the season in all competitions.

Early in the second half, Olmo nearly added a third after a dazzling solo run from Rashford, but his effort was cleared off the line by Dani Bernabeu. Rashford’s influence continued to grow, and his assist for Araujo’s goal made him only the third La Liga player this season to reach double figures for both goals and assists across all competitions. The England international is currently on loan from Manchester United.

Albacete threatened a dramatic finish when Moreno headed in Jose Carlos Lazo’s cross in the 87th minute. At the other end, Ferran Torres saw a late goal ruled out for offside in stoppage time.

The result ended Albacete’s fairytale journey, which had included a stunning last-gasp win over Real Madrid in the previous round, while Barcelona march on in their defence of the trophy.
